Montreal, Canada May 2nd, 2022 – MHD-ROCKLAND, a world-class supplier of fixed-wing aircraft parts and maintenance, repair and overhaul services announces that it has acquired Northwest Propeller Service, a Washington State-based propeller repair facility serving customers all across North America for over 37 years.

Northwest Propeller Service has earned a reputation as a leading and well-respected provider of propeller knowledge and quality workmanship for a wide range of aircraft platforms. This latest addition to MHD-ROCKLAND’s portfolio will further increase its aircraft repairs service offering by adding propeller maintenance, repair and overhaul capabilities.

“We are excited to welcome Northwest Propeller’s expertise and best in class services into the MHD-ROCKLAND portfolio,” said Josh Miller, President MHD-R Group. “Adding their superior propeller repair and overhaul capabilities as well as their strong OEM relationships creates new growth opportunities to advance our path towards offering a more complete solution to our customers world-wide”.

“We built Northwest Propeller with a vision to provide customers with high quality propeller repair services that they can trust,” said Dick Jacob, Founder, Northwest Propeller Service. “Today, I am proud to say we have achieved just that, and will now be expanding on that vision by integrating with the MHD-ROCKLAND family”.

About MHD-ROCKLAND 

With offices in Canada, the United States, Australia, New Zealand, and Indonesia, MHD-ROCKLAND Inc. is a privately-held aerospace company that has, for more than 40 years, supplied high-caliber services, training and support to fixed-wing aircraft for military and civil aircraft operators around the globe, including manufacturer support through OEM’s and other channel partners as well as repair and overhaul within its own facilities. With more than 150,000 square feet of facilities, the company has one of the largest privately-owned P-3 and C-130 inventories in the world. It’s Flight Ops Unit located in Keystone Heights, Fla. is home to five P-3 Orions and four L-188 Electras. For further information, visit mhdrockland.com.
